9. Right of Withdrawal for Consumers

Where the purchaser qualifies as a consumer under applicable law, the consumer generally has the right to withdraw from the purchase within fourteen (14) calendar days from receipt of the artwork without providing a reason.

To exercise this right, the consumer must notify OOA Gallery in writing before the withdrawal period expires.

The consumer must return the artwork without undue delay and no later than fourteen (14) days after communicating the withdrawal.

The consumer shall bear the direct cost of repacking and returning the artwork with all risk insurance unless otherwise agreed.

OOA Gallery shall reimburse all payments due without undue delay and in any event no later than fourteen (14) days from the date on which it is informed of the consumer's decision to withdraw.

OOA Gallery may withhold reimbursement until it has received the artwork back or until the consumer has supplied evidence of having sent back the artwork, whichever occurs first.

The reimbursement shall include the price paid for the artwork and any standard delivery charges paid to OOA Gallery, excluding any supplementary costs resulting from the consumer's choice of a delivery method other than the least expensive standard delivery option offered.

Refunds shall be made using the original payment method unless another method is agreed.

The consumer is responsible for any reduction in value resulting from handling beyond what is necessary to establish the nature, characteristics and functioning of the artwork.

10. Exceptions to the Right of Withdrawal

In accordance with Article 103 of the Spanish General Consumer Protection Law, the right of withdrawal does not apply to:

  • commissioned artworks;
  • customized artworks;
  • artworks created or modified according to the customer's specifications;
  • made-to-order editions produced specifically for a customer;
  • goods clearly personalised for the customer.

Where an artwork falls within one of these categories, OOA Gallery shall inform the customer before the order is confirmed.

14. Intellectual Property

The purchase of an artwork transfers ownership of the physical artwork only.

Unless expressly agreed in writing, no intellectual property rights are transferred.

Copyright, reproduction rights and related rights remain the property of the artist or relevant rights holder.

The purchaser may not reproduce, publish, commercially exploit or create derivative works from the artwork without obtaining the required permissions.
